Diversity Matters I’m sure this comes across as a politically correct slogan initiated by someone in the HumanResources Department, but that completely misses the point. Diversity in race, culture, gender, educational background, and many other parameters is a matter of good business management.
I was on the committee that wrote that legislation. Diversity is about so much more than humanresources issues. It opens your services to additional market niches. This year is the 50th anniversary of the passage of the Civil Rights Act of 1964. Diversity is most important for business, the economy and quality of life.

Some boards have taken the principle further by forming their own innovation committee. The directors of Procter & Gamble, for instance, have established an Innovation and Technology committee; the board of specialty-chemical maker Clariant has done the same; and Pfizer has created a Science and Technology committee.
